What Are Voice Assistants?
Voice assistants are software applications that use voice recognition, natural language processing, and machine learning to respond to user queries. They are designed to perform tasks or services for individuals based on verbal commands.

Key Components of Voice Assistants
Speech Recognition
Speech recognition is the first step in how voice assistants work. It involves converting spoken words into text. This process relies on advanced algorithms and vast datasets to increase accuracy.
Natural Language Processing (NLP)
NLP enables voice assistants to understand and interpret human language. It breaks down sentences, identifies context, and determines the user’s intent.
Machine Learning
Machine learning is crucial for personalizing user experiences. Voice assistants learn from interactions, improving responses over time.

How Voice Assistants Process Information
Once a command is given, voice assistants follow a series of steps:
- Activation: Triggered by phrases like ‘Hey Siri’ or ‘Okay Google’.
- Speech Recognition: Converts spoken words into text.
- Interpretation: NLP analyzes text to understand the request.
- Response Generation: Machine learning helps generate an appropriate response.
- Execution: The assistant performs the task, be it setting an alarm or providing weather updates.

Challenges Faced by Voice Assistants
Despite their benefits, voice assistants face challenges:
- Privacy Concerns: Users worry about data security and eavesdropping.
- Language Limitations: Difficulty understanding diverse accents and dialects.
- Technical Glitches: Occasional misinterpretations or failures.
